@charset "utf-8";
/* CSS Document */

body {
	background-color: #1f1f29;
	margin: 0px;
	padding: 0px;
	font-family: Calibri;
	font-size: 14px;
	color: #817e9d;
}
table td {
font-family: "Trebuchet MS", Arial, Helvetica, sans-serif;
	font-size: 14px;
}
img {
	border: 0px;
}

#contain {
	width: 100%;
}

#header {
	width: 100%;
}

#menu {
	background-color: #000;
	width: 100%;
	border-bottom-width: 3px;
	border-bottom-style: solid;
	border-bottom-color: #2f2d42;
	height: 125px;
}

#logo
{
        float: right;
        margin-top: 15px;
        padding-top: 50px;
        width: 706px;
        padding-right: 5%;
}

.content
{
    min-width: 1003px;
    color: #ffffff;
    font-size: 18px;
    width: 100%;
    margin: 0px 0px 50px 0px; 
}



p
{
    line-height: 25px;
}


.content .inn
{
    color: #333333;
    font-size: 12px;
    text-align: left;
    background: #ffffff;
    height: 150px;
    padding: 0px 0px 0px 10px;
    font-family: Trebuchet MS;
}




.content .inn ul
{
    margin: 0px 0px 0px 20px;
    padding: 0px;
}


.links
{
    float: left;
    padding-left: 5%;
    padding-right: 30px;
    width: 22%;
    margin-top: 60px;
}

.first
{
    float: left;
    width: 22%;
    background: #c0bfff;
    text-align: center;
    border: 2px solid #ffffff;
}

.second
{
    float: left;
    width: 22%;
    background: #9580d9;
    text-align: center;
    margin: 0px 3px 0px 3px;
    border: 2px solid #ffffff;
}

.work_area
{
    width: 44%;
    float: left;
    padding: 0px 20px 0px 0px;
    margin: 40px 0px 0px 0px; 
}


.third
{
    float: left;
    background: #545091;
    text-align: center;
    width: 22%;
    border: 2px solid #ffffff;
}

.otzyv
{
    float: left;
    width: 20%;
    background: #2f2d42;
    padding: 10px 0px 30px 27px;
    margin: 40px 0px 0px 0px; 
}

.foot_logo
{
    background: #3f3d5d;
    padding-left: 5%;
    padding-top: 10px;
    padding-bottom: 10px;
    float: left;
    width: 23%;
}

.bott
{
    float: left;
    background: #2f2d42;
    width: 72%;
}


h2
{
    color: #9580d9;
    font-size: 16px;
    text-transform: uppercase;
}

.date
{
    color: #9580d9;
    font-size: 16px;
}

.descrip
{
    font-size: 16px;
    line-height: 24px;
    margin: 5px 0px 20px 0px;
}



.news-item{
    margin: 5px 0px 10px 0px;
    line-height: 18px;
}

.news-item  a
{
    font-size: 16px;
    color: #c0bfff;
}


#menu_text {
	padding-top: 80px;
	font-family: "Trebuchet MS", Arial, Helvetica, sans-serif;
	font-size: 14px;
	font-weight: bold;
	color: #FFF;
    padding-left: 5%;

}

.news
{
    float: left;
    padding-left: 5%;
    padding-right: 30px;
    width: 22%;
}


#menu_text a {
	font-family: "Trebuchet MS", Arial, Helvetica, sans-serif;
	font-size: 14px;
	color: #FFF;
	font-weight: bold;
}

#pic_right
{
    background: url(/images/picBgR.jpg) repeat-x top right;
}

#pic_left
{
    background: url(/images/picBgL.jpg) no-repeat top left;
}


#pic {
	height: 180px;
    background: url(/images/pic.jpg) no-repeat top center;
    color: #ffffff;
    padding-left: 5%;
    padding-top: 20px;
    font-size: 42px;
    line-height: 30px;
}

#pic span
{
    font-size: 26px;
}


.conact_phones
{
    color: #c0bfff;
    font-size: 16px;
    margin: 0px 0px 10px 0px;

}


#picLeft {
	background-color: #050412;
	background-image: url(/images/picBgL.jpg);
	background-repeat: repeat-x;
	width: 50%;
}

#picCent {
	background-color: #050412;
	width: 1000px;
}

#picRight {
	background-color: #050412;
	background-image: url(/images/picBgR.jpg);
	background-repeat: repeat-x;
	width: 50%;
}



#welcome {
	background-color: #1f1f29;
	width: 340px;
	height: 180px;
}

#welcome_text {
	padding-top: 25px;
        padding-right: 25px;
        padding-bottom: 25px;
        padding-left: 0px;
	color: #817e9d;

}


.colBlock {
	background-color: #1f1f29;
	width: 26.5%;
}

.colBlank {
	background-color: #1f1f29;
	width: 1%;
}

.divBlock {
	height: 180px;
}

.block {
	background-color: #FFF;
	height: 265px;
	width: 100%;
	position: relative;
	top: -70px;
}

.block_text {
	font-family: "Trebuchet MS", Arial, Helvetica, sans-serif;
	font-size: 12px;
	color: #333;
	padding-top: 5px;
	padding-right: 5px;
	padding-bottom: 5px;
	padding-left: 5px;
}

.block_text ul {
        padding-top: 10px;
        padding-left: 20px;
        padding-bottom: 0px;
        margin: 0px;}


.colRight {
	width: 9%;
	background-color: #1f1f29;
}

.colLeftF {
	width: 9%;
	background-color: #817e9d;}

.colRightF {
	width: 9%;
	background-color: #2f2d42;}

.white_border {
	height: 70px;
	width: 2px;
}

.color_border {
	height: 70px;
	width: 2px;
}

.liq_green_dark {

	background-image: url(/images/green_dark.gif);
	background-repeat: repeat-x;
	width: 50%;
}

.liq_green_light {
	background-image: url(/images/green_light.gif);
	background-repeat: repeat-x;
	width: 50%;
}

.liq_red_dark {

	background-image: url(/images/red_dark.gif);
	background-repeat: repeat-x;
	width: 50%;
}

.liq_red_light {
	background-image: url(/images/red_light.gif);
	background-repeat: repeat-x;
	width: 50%;
}

.liq_blue_dark {

	background-image: url(/images/blue_dark.gif);
	background-repeat: repeat-x;
	width: 50%;
}

.liq_blue_light {
	background-image: url(/images/blue_light.gif);
	background-repeat: repeat-x;
	width: 50%;
}


.mainPic {
	height: 70px;
	width: 193px;
}


#news_head {
	background-color: #1f1f29;
	width: 340px;
	height: 40px;
}

#news_body {
	background-color: #1f1f29;
	width: 340px;
}

#news_text {padding-top: 20px;
        padding-right: 20px;
        padding-bottom: 20px;
        padding-left: 0px;}



#work_area_text {
	padding-top: 30px;
	padding-right: 0px;
	padding-bottom: 20px;
	padding-left: 20px;
}

#copyright {
	background-color: #817e9d;
	height: 70px;
	width: 340px;
}

#copyright_text {
	padding-top: 20px;
	padding-left: 0px;
        width: 250px;
        color: #fff
}



#f_menu {
	background-color: #2f2d42;
	height: 70px;
	width: 100%;
}

#f_menu_text {padding-top: 25px;padding-left:20px;padding-bottom: 20px;}

#f_menu_text a {color: white; font-weight:normal; font-size: 13px;}


 .copy {background-color: #817e9d;}

.f_men {background-color: #2f2d42;}

.floatclear 
{
        height: 0px;
        overflow: hidden;
        clear: both;
}


a:link {
	color:#817e9d;
	text-decoration:none;

}

a
{
    text-decoration: none;
}


a:hover {color:#817e9d; text-decoration:underline; }
a:active {color:#817e9d; text-decoration:underline;}
